Description

Pyridine, 3-Methoxy-2-[(Trimethylsilyl)Oxy]- (9Ci) is a specialized organosilicon-protected pyridine derivative, serving as a valuable synthetic intermediate. This compound is designed to provide chemoselectivity and stability in complex organic transformations, particularly in the construction of heterocyclic and pharmaceutical scaffolds. It is primarily utilized by research chemists and process development scientists in the pharmaceutical, agrochemical, and advanced materials sectors.

Basic Information

Product Name Pyridine, 3-Methoxy-2-[(Trimethylsilyl)Oxy]- (9Ci)
CAS No. 252980-61-3
Molecular Formula C9H15NO2Si
Molecular Weight 197.31 g/mol
Synonyms 2-[(Trimethylsilyl)oxy]-3-methoxypyridine; 3-Methoxy-2-(trimethylsiloxy)pyridine; 3-Methoxy-2-(trimethylsilyloxy)pyridine; 2-(Trimethylsiloxy)-3-methoxypyridine; Pyridine, 3-methoxy-2-[(trimethylsilyl)oxy]-; TMS-protected 3-methoxy-2-hydroxypyridine; 3-Methoxypyridin-2-yloxytrimethylsilane

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(typically 15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ed under an inert atmosphere (e.g., nitrogen or argon) after opening to prevent degradation.
